Färs & Frosta Sparbank Arena , also Lunds nya arena (New Arena Lund), is a multifunctional arena in the southern Swedish city of Lund , in the Klostergården district . The arena was built in 2007 and 2008 and opened on September 19, 2008. The building is mainly used for handball by the clubs H 43 and LUGI HF ; it also houses an ice rink .
The arena holds 3,000 spectators at sporting events and up to 4,000 people at concerts and bears the name of the Swedish bank Färs & Frosta Sparbank . Games during the men's handball world championship will be played here in 2011 .
